Sonic has announced its integration with Kaito, a prominent Web3 information dashboard, to enhance the tracking of both on-chain and off-chain community engagement. This collaboration aims to reward users who contribute to the Sonic ecosystem through insights, research, and quality content.

As part of this integration, users can now earn points toward the S token airdrop not only for their DeFi activities but also for driving conversations around Sonic. The initiative is facilitated through Kaito’s Yapper Leaderboards, which track and reward community contributions.

How Kaito’s Yapper Leaderboards Work

The Yapper Leaderboards provide a tangible method to monitor and reward community mindshare contributions. For the second season of the S airdrop, users who post quality content and foster discussions about Sonic on Twitter will earn Yap points. These points will be retroactively tracked from the start of the season on June 18, 2025.

Specifically, the integration will track tweets that mention Sonic, encouraging the community to highlight its key strengths, such as fee monetization, innovative technology, available apps, and its expanding DeFi ecosystem.

Rewarding Quality Contributions

The Kaito integration is designed to reward quality content and positive contributions that support the growth of the Sonic ecosystem. However, intentionally misleading or malicious content may negatively impact a user’s airdrop allocation.
